How to Access Affordable Screenings in Oklahoma City

Are you wondering how to find affordable health screenings in Oklahoma City? Start by tapping into community resources designed to make healthcare accessible. Many local clinics offer low-cost or even free screenings, often supported by public health initiatives.

You can check with the Oklahoma City-County Health Department, which frequently hosts events and provides information on available services. Don’t forget to explore community health fairs that offer screenings at reduced rates.

Additionally, local clinics often have sliding scale fees based on your income, ensuring you get the care you need without breaking the bank.

Reach out to non-profit organizations in the area, as they often partner with healthcare providers to offer affordable screenings. With a bit of research, you’ll find multiple options right at your doorstep.

Insurance and Preventive Health Screenings

Understanding how insurance impacts preventive health screenings is vital for making informed healthcare decisions. Your insurance coverage can greatly affect what screenings are available to you and at what cost.

Many insurance plans offer free preventive services, like cholesterol tests and mammograms, because they aim to catch health issues early. However, it’s important to know your plan’s screening limitations. Not all tests might be covered, and some could require out-of-pocket expenses.

Check your policy details or contact your insurance provider to clarify what’s included. Knowing the limitations helps you avoid unexpected charges and guarantees you make the most of your benefits.

Recommended Screenings for Different Age Groups

Maintaining your health requires knowing which screenings are vital at different stages of life. Age-specific screenings are essential for effective preventive care.

In your 20s and 30s, focus on screenings like blood pressure checks, cholesterol levels, and skin cancer exams. Once you hit 40, add mammograms for women and prostate screenings for men.

Entering your 50s, incorporate colonoscopies to catch colorectal issues early. As you reach 60 and beyond, guarantee annual eye exams, bone density scans, and heart health assessments are part of your routine.

Each stage of life demands attention to different health aspects. By staying diligent with these screenings, you’re investing in a healthier future and catching potential issues before they become serious concerns.

How to Prepare for Preventive Screenings

Preparing for preventive screenings is essential to ensuring accurate results and a smooth process. Start by creating a preparation checklist tailored to your specific screenings. This checklist should include any dietary restrictions, medication adjustments, or necessary documents.

Confirm the screening timeline with your healthcare provider to avoid any last-minute surprises. It’s important to note when you need to fast or stop certain medications. Arrive a bit early to allow for any paperwork or unexpected delays.

Dress comfortably and bring a list of your current medications and any medical history relevant to the screening. If you’re unsure about any requirements, call your provider ahead of time.

Being well-prepared not only reduces stress but also helps you make the most of your preventive health screening.
